There are three types of public tertiary education institutions in the Philippines as classified by CHED: State universities and colleges or SUCs are defined as public institutions “with independent governing boards and individual charters established by and financed and maintained by the national government“. In 2013, the Philippine government initiated the extension of the country’s basic education cycle from ten to twelve years – a major reform that former Education Secretary Armin Luistro has called “the most comprehensive basic education reform initiative ever done in the country since the establishment of the public education system more than a century ago”. With the reforms, however, compulsory education has been extended and is now mandatory for all years of schooling, inclusive of grade 12. Until the reforms, the Philippines was one of only three countries in the world (the other two being Angola and Djibouti), with a 10-year basic education cycle. Equally notable, English is a national language in the Philippines next to Filipino (Tagalog) and spoken by about two-thirds of the population, although there are still some 170 additional Malayo-Polynesian languages in use throughout the archipelago. Spending per student in the basic education system reached PHP 12,800 (USD $246) in 2013, a drastic increase over 2005 levels. In 2018, allocations for education increased by another 1.7 percent and currently stand at PHP 533.31 billion (USD $ 10.26 billion), or 24 percent of all government expenditures (the second largest item on the national budget).
